What you need to know about Melaka City

Buyers and renters who prefer a smaller, historic coastal city with a slower pace than Kuala Lumpur will find Melaka City suits families, retirees and investors focused on tourism-linked rentals; day-to-day life mixes a walkable historic core with suburban neighbourhoods where local makan stalls, markets and shopping centres meet hospitals, schools and university campuses. Housing ranges from rumah teres and landed kampung homes in older districts to newer pangsapuri, kondominium and serviced-apartment blocks closer to commercial areas, with conservation rules shaping developments in the heritage zone. Road links via the North–South corridor make drives to Kuala Lumpur and other Peninsular cities straightforward, while local buses and ride‑hailing handle most short trips. The market shows steady domestic demand and measured new-build activity rather than rapid speculation.
